  4. Mar 13, 2023 · To make scrambled eggs in the microwave: Grease a microwave-safe bowl. Crack an egg in a separate bowl. Whisk it well, and add salt, pepper, and a splash of milk. Pour the egg mixture into the microwave-safe greased bowl. Microwave the egg for 30 seconds on 70% heat. After 30 seconds, take out the egg and mix it well.

  6. Dec 11, 2023 · Add a few inches of water to a microwwave-safe bowl or mug, then carefully crack the egg into it. Use a toothpick to prick the yolk to allow steam to escape, and pop it into the microwave for 60 seconds. If the egg whites have become opaque, you're ready to go.   8. May 20, 2021 · Start with a microwave safe bowl. Put your eggs into the bottom of the bowl and then cover the eggs with hot water, covering about half an inch above the eggs. All of these parts are important- you need to cover the eggs and you need to use hot water. For each egg in your container, add in half a teaspoon of salt.
